Método ITextStoreACP2::RequestAttrsAtPosition (texttor.h)
Obtiene atributos de texto en la posición de caracteres especificada.
Sintaxis
HRESULT RequestAttrsAtPosition(
[in] LONG acpPos,
[in] ULONG cFilterAttrs,
[in] const TS_ATTRID *paFilterAttrs,
[in] DWORD dwFlags
);
Parámetros
[in] acpPos
Especifica la posición del carácter de la aplicación en el documento.
[in] cFilterAttrs
Especifica el número de atributos que se van a obtener.
[in] paFilterAttrs
Puntero al TS_ATTRID tipo de datos que especifica el atributo que se va a comprobar.
[in] dwFlags
Especifica los atributos de la llamada al método RetrieveRequestedAttrs . Si no se establece este parámetro, el método devuelve los atributos que comienzan en la posición especificada. Otros valores posibles para este parámetro son los siguientes.
Value | Significado |
---|---|
|
Obtiene los atributos que terminan en la posición de caracteres de aplicación especificada. |
|
Obtiene el valor del atributo además del atributo . El valor del atributo se coloca en el miembro varValue de la estructura TS_ATTRVAL durante la llamada al método RetrieveRequestedAttrs . |
Valor devuelto
Este método puede devolver uno de estos valores.
Value | Descripción |
---|---|
|
Método realizado correctamente. |
Comentarios
En la frase " This is italic text.", el atributo cursiva comienza antes de la palabra cursiva y termina después del texto de la palabra.
Si la marca TS_ATTR_FIND_WANT_END se establece en dwFlags, el método devolvería el atributo cursiva para el texto "italic<anchor normal", porque hay una transición final en la ubicación del delimitador>.
Requisitos
Cliente mínimo compatible | Windows 8 [aplicaciones de escritorio | Aplicaciones para UWP] |
Servidor mínimo compatible | Windows Server 2012 [aplicaciones de escritorio | Aplicaciones para UWP] |
Plataforma de destino | Windows |
Encabezado | textstor.h |
Archivo DLL | Msctf.dll |